Search a public registry of independent operators who bring tire work to a driveway, job site, or roadside. This is a directory, not a marketplace and not a dispatch desk.
Listings are marked Listed. That means the operator is on the registry. It does not mean we have completed an insurance or identity check. A verified date appears only when a check is on file.
City and region are filters, not separate websites. Call the operator on their profile — the registry does not book jobs.

Sourced notes on the questions that come up on a driveway. Written so an operator can send the page instead of arguing the point.
USTMA, TIA, NHTSA, and major manufacturers limit a permanent repair to the tread. Shoulder and sidewall injuries are replacement, not patch work.
02An on-the-wheel string or rope plug is emergency-only. A permanent repair is a demount, an inner inspection, a stem, and a patch.
03A smaller tire turns faster. On an AWD or 4WD driveline that speed difference is absorbed as heat. Vehicle makers require the four tires to match.
04Michelin and Continental treat ten years from the DOT date as a maximum, including the spare. Ford publishes six. There is no legal maximum age in the US or Canada.
05Sensors stay with the wheel. After a seasonal swap the lamp is often a relearn or a missing sensor, not a flat.
